I'm going to guess upwards of $500 for the set. Figure $60 for each of three base monorail sets (black, red, and yellow), $35 each for Contemporary, Spaceship Earth, California Screamin' and the Golden Gate Bridge, and $22 for the Astro Orbiter, plus $6 for attraction activator kits for Screamin' and the Orbiter, plus a bunch of extra track kits. Plus either tax or shipping. Either way, it's a heck of a wad to drop on it. I'm envious!
